Abstract

Official abstract text for this publication.

According to one embodiment, a transporter includes a first conveyor and a second conveyor. The first conveyor receives an object that is carried by an arm device and conveys the object in a first direction. The second conveyor is configured to receive and convey the object from the first conveyor and is movable in a second direction that crosses the first direction.

First claim

Opening claim text (preview).

What is claimed is: 1. A transporter comprising: an arm device; a first conveyor to receive an object that is carried by the arm device, the first conveyor to convey the object in a first direction; and a second conveyor to receive the object from the first conveyor and to convey the object, the second conveyor being movable in position in a second direction that crosses the first direction, the second direction being a substantially vertical direction. 2. The transporter according to claim 1 , wherein the first conveyor is movable in the second direction, and wherein the second conveyor is movable in the second direction independently from the first conveyor. 3. The transporter according to claim 1 , wherein the arm device is configured to carry next object in a state where the second conveyor moves away from a position at which the second conveyor is aligned with the first conveyor. 4. The transporter according to claim 1 , wherein at least one of the first conveyor and the second conveyor comprises a shock absorber configured to relieve an impact that occurs when the object comes into contact with the first conveyor or the second conveyor. 5. The transporter according to claim 1 , wherein at least one of the first conveyor and the second conveyor comprises a restrainer that is provided on a downstream end in an object-conveyance direction on the first conveyor or the second conveyor and is configured to restrain movement of the object. 6. The transporter according to claim 1 , wherein the second conveyor comprises a roller that is provided on a downstream end in an object-conveyance direction on the second conveyor and is configured to convey the object at a speed different from those of other portions conveying the object in the second conveyor. 7. A transport method, comprising: receiving an object from an arm device by a first conveyor and conveying the object in a first direction; receiving the object from the first conveyor by a second conveyor; and moving the second conveyor in a second direction that crosses the first direction, the second direction being a substantially vertical direction. 8. A transporter comprising: an arm device; a first conveyor to receive an object that is carried by the arm device, the first conveyor to convey the object in a first direction; a second conveyor to receive the object from the first conveyor and to convey the object, the second conveyor being movable in position in a second direction that crosses the first direction; and an extensible member that is provided between the first conveyor and the second conveyor, and extends between the first conveyor and the second conveyor in a case that the second conveyor moves in a direction of moving away from the first conveyor. 9. A transporter comprising: an arm device; a first conveyor to receive an object that is carried by the arm device, the first conveyor to convey the object in a first direction; and a second conveyor to receive the object from the first conveyor and to convey the object, the second conveyor being movable in position in a second direction that crosses the first direction, wherein at least one of the first conveyor and the second conveyor comprises a rotator that is configured to cause the first conveyor or the second conveyor to be inclined in a horizontal direction. 10. A transporter comprising: an arm device that includes a holder, the arm device being configured to move the holder toward a first placement section outside the transporter, the arm device being configured to cause the holder to hold an object placed on the first placement section outside the transporter; a first conveyor to receive the object that is carried by the arm device, the first conveyor to convey the object in a first direction; and a second conveyor to receive the object from the first conveyor and to convey the object, the second conveyor being movable in position in a second direction that crosses the first direction. 11. The transporter according to claim 10 , wherein the second conveyor delivers the object to a second placement section outside the transporter.
